Hi, all.
I'm troubleshooting a Dell E5520 laptop and I downloaded the schematic and brd files. The schematic is a PDF - very readable and helpful. I can't find an sch file.
I tried importing the brd into KiCAD and Autodesk Eagle, but neither recognizes it. I tried viewing it in a text editor to see if I could glean anything from file header/footer like a file version or what program it was created in. Nothing obvious stands out. I can see readable component labels/names amongst the hex, but no program name.
I tried to read it in an online brd reader like Altium, PCBWay Design viewer, PCB GoGo, but none can read it.
Clearly, I'm a newb to electronics design and pcb design software.
Any ideas on how to view it?
Do I need to manually build an sch file from the pdf schematic?
